03 Mar NFC West 2021 Mock Draft Challenge
Draft Season is upon us! In celebration, the XTB Scouting crew came together to do a 7-round, full-fledged mock draft with each XTB Scout assuming the General Manager role for 2 or 3 teams.
We’ve accounted for team needs, used our own 323 player Big Board and put together full draft classes. Now, we want to know which team came away with the best draft class of the XTB Mock! Let us know in the poll below!
Let’s get started with the NFC West 2021 Mock Draft:
Arizona Cardinals
GM: Robert Simpson (@SimpsonStats)
R1 (No. 16): Gregory Rousseau, Miami EDGE
R2 (No. 49): Javonte Williams, North Carolina RB
R3 (No. 80) Israel Mukuamu, South Carolina CB
R5 (No. 162) Carson Green, Texas A&M OT
R7 (No. 240) Jamien Sherwood, Auburn SAF
Los Angeles Rams
GM: Matt Holder (@MHolder95)
R2 (No. 57): Dillon Radunz, North Dakota State OT
R3 (No. 102): Rashad Weaver, Pittsburgh EDGE
R3 (No. 104) Jabril Cox, LSU LB
R4 (No. 141) Olaijah Griffin, CB
R6 (No. 212) Cole Van Lanen, Wisconsin OT
R7 (No. 249) Kylen Granson, SMU TE
San Francisco 49ers
GM: Cyril Penn (@CyrilPenn4)
R1 (No. 12): Trey Lance, QB North Dakota State
R2 (No. 43): Alijah Vera-Tucker, USC OG
R3 (No. 103) D’Wayne Eskridge, Western Michigan WR
R4 (No. 118) Ambry Thomas, Michigan CB
R5 (No. 157) Divine Deablo, Virginia Tech SAF
R5 (No. 174) Tommy Tremble, Notre Dame TE
R6 (No. 197) Rodarius Williams, Oklahoma State CB
R7 (No. 226) Elerson Smith, Northern Iowa EDGE
R7 (No. 236) Benjamin St. Juste, Minnesota CB
Seattle Seahawks
GM: Tim Lettiero (@TimLettiero)
R2 (No. 56) Quincy Roche, Miami EDGE
R4 (No. 130) Drake Jackson, Kentucky OC
R5 (No. 169) Robert Rochell, Central Arkansas CB
R6 (No. 211) Cary Angeline, NC State TE
